  • 4/5 Angelique de M. 11 months ago on Google
    We had a wonderful stay at Frenchie with our dog. The room was perfect with a nice comfy hard bed, bathtub an shower. Only difficult accessible for dogs who are afraid of stairs, because there are steep and open stairs. Nearby you can park your car in a garage named Raaks and you can walk with your dog along the water to Kenaupark. Especially in the morning when it is still quiet it is nice to walk through the city. The breakfast was delicious!
